TAC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2023 in Review

110 of the 6,283 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in TransAlta (TAC) for Q1 2023, worth a combined $1.53B — down 2.4% from $1.57B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 18 funds opened new TAC positions and 13 closed out — a net gain of 5 holders — while 38 added to existing stakes and 41 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Royal Bank of Canada, adding an estimated $19.1M. The largest seller was Connor, Clark & Lunn Investment Management (CC&L), cutting an estimated $15.5M.
